Abstract: | Based on a new unified theory, multivariable adaptive generalized minimum variance and model reference adaptive control are applied to three different types of processes. The improvement of control quality in a foil coating process using adaptive control is significant. Reduced energy costs can be really achieved on distillation columns as shown on a production column. The tuning of a multivariable controller for a turbogenerator can be done automatically and yields satisfactory disturbance rejection. The examples illustrate that adaptive control using these techniques has reached a high degree of maturity, making it a powerful tool for the control engineer. |
